In 1884, Jewish refugee Michael Marks set up a stall at an open market in Leeds. The stall's signage read "Don't inquire about the price, it's just a penny". After the business was successful, Marks decided to seek a partner and invited Thomas Spencer to join him. Spencer invested 300 pounds and brought considerable abilities in management and accounting in addition to Marks passion for selling sales and merchandise.
The first stores of M&S were designed to accommodate changing social needs. Marks adapted to the changing social conditions by using open displays, promoting browsing and self selection. The company grew rapidly in this time, having the number of stores reaching 145 by 1915.
In the 1960s, M&S started to develop its own brand products. This included the introductions of synthetic fibres, such as Tricell and Coutelle and knitwear that was machine washable. Lingerie was given a fashion 'edge' in the 1980s with co-ordinated sets based on catwalk trends.
M&S is committed to decreasing its impact on the environment. It has created an eco-plan of 100 points that affects every aspect of the company's operations, from in-store heating to the labelling of products. The goal is to reduce emissions, promote healthy eating, establish fair partnerships and use sustainable raw materials.

Hennes & Mauritz AB, founded in 1947, is the second-largest fashion retailer in the world. Its success is based on speedy fashion, which is identifying trends as they arise and putting them into cheap copies of stores as quickly as possible. H&M, unlike other retailers who may take months to develop and produce new styles H&M can create collections in just two weeks. The stores of H&M are always stocked with new clothing.
